Iridium-192 is one radioisotope used in brachytherapy, in which a radioactive source is placed inside a pati- cancer. Brachytherapy allows the use of a higher than normal dose to be placed near the tumor while lower damage to healthy tissue. Iridium-192 is often used in the head or breast. Use the radioactive decay curve of iridium-192 to answer the three questions.
